I went this morning...... Decided to do NROL breakin again for the remainder of the month so I can get used to everything again. It totally kicked my ass this morning.

Squats
WU 1x8xbw
1x8x45
2x15x55

Static Lunges
2x15x3s

SS W/ 2pt DB Row with Elbow out
1x15x10
1x15x10

Pushups (inclined on smith machine)
1x15xbw
1x15xbw (has to split this set to complete 9,6)

SS w/ Swiss ball crunches
2x15xbw+15

It was really strange for me to lift with a mirror right in front of me. I did a good job of correcting stuff, but I also realized I lean way forward on the squats because of my belly.

I was wore out after the workout.... and freaking hungry by the time I got to eat.

Don't count on it. I used to stay in Hiltons quite frequently and most of their exercise facilities didn't go beyond a few aerobic machines and some sort of universal gym-type contraption. A few also had some dumbbells. One or two gave gold members free access (others paid a fee)to private on-premises fitness clubs. Those were the only ones that had decent weight rooms.
